3. LIFE/CAREER STAGES: Stage 1. Autonomy and Tentative Choices (Approximately 18-26) - 8 yrs Self Actualization / Validation - getting over parental, family or romantic issues Securing financial independence Interim Stage 2. Young Adult Transition (Approximately 27-31) 4 yrs Quarter Life Crisis Determine career or industry inclination 0R Explore alternative education or paths Stage 3. Making Commitments (Approximately 32-42) 10 yrs Personal Vision and Mission Statement Reinforcing career or alternative path Diversifying experience: put significant energy into achieving the dream Stage 4. Mid-Life Transition (Approximately 42-48) - Reassessment. Realignment. Recognition and Re-balancing. Stage 5. Leaving a Legacy (Approximately 49-65) - Less driven, less ego-centered, less compelled to compete with and impress others = Focus on what really matters to us, spiritual, enriching others, the community Stage 6. Spiritual Denouement (Approximately 66 and Beyond) - Carried over from Leaving a Legacy SOURCE: http://www.yoursoulatwork.com/life_stages.htm
